WebA tenant and landlord can agree to end a tenancy early. The parties can make an oral agreement to end the tenancy, but it is best to have a written agreement. A notice of … Web26 de ago. de 2024 · In order for a joint tenancy agreement to be terminated, one of the four unities must be destroyed or undone. This can be accomplished by conveying your joint tenancy interest to any third party, such as through gift or sale. Once terminated, a tenancy in common is formed between the third person and any remaining co-tenant (s). Web28 de jan. de 2024 · N6: Notice to End your Tenancy for Illegal Acts or Misrepresenting Income in a Rent-Geared-to-Income Rental Unit (10 days notice) – Despite its lengthy name, this form is relatively simple. Landlords can serve an N6 if they believe their tenant or someone occupying the unit has committed an illegal act. flyers news rumors

Web5 de ago. de 2024 · A residential tenancy in Ontario renews automatically unless the tenant or landlord sends a notice to terminate the agreement. To end the rental period, … Web4 de jul. de 2024 · N8 – Notice to End Your Tenancy at the End of a Term. If the tenant pays daily or weekly, then 28 days notice. If the tenant pays bi-weekly, monthly, or annually, then 60 days are required.
